Their … WebbRange and Habitat: Coal skinks are patchily distributed in the eastern States. Within our region, they are only found in mountainous areas of northern Georgia and western South Carolina and in a small distinct area of western Georgia. Within this region, they are found most often in moist forests and are usually associated with stream margins.
